Buying Guide: How To Choose The Right Laser Skin Tightening Device
- Target area: For full-face tightening, a device offering broad coverage (like the NIRA Pro 3 Bundle) is preferable; for eyes or around the mouth, a precision laser (NIRA Precision Laser) is better.
- Technology type: Laser-based devices deliver deeper dermal heating to stimulate collagen; red light therapy is gentler but may require longer timelines for visible lift.
- FDA clearance and safety: Prioritize FDA-cleared or clinically validated devices to align with safety expectations. Follow all at-home use instructions.
- Session frequency and commitment: Most devices show visible results after 60–90 days of consistent use. Plan a routine that fits your lifestyle.
- Maintenance and ease of use: Consider whether a bundle with multiple heads or modes supports your daily routine without excessive setup.
- Skin type and sensitivity: If you have sensitive or reactive skin, start with lower intensity settings and monitor response closely.
Frequently Asked Questions
- Do at-home laser skin tightening devices actually work?
Yes, when used consistently and as directed, many devices aim to stimulate collagen production and improve skin firmness over weeks to months.
- Are laser and red-light devices the same?
No. Laser devices emit coherent light designed to penetrate deeper, while red-light therapy uses LEDs. Both can improve skin but with different depth and intensity.
- How long before I see results?
Most users report visible changes after 60–90 days of regular use, depending on device and treatment area.
- Is at-home skin tightening safe?
FDA-cleared devices follow safety guidelines for consumer use, but users should follow instructions, avoid damaged skin, and discontinue if irritation occurs.
- Which device is best for full-face tightening?
A bundle that combines large-area coverage with precision laser heads can provide comprehensive results for the full face and neck.
- Can I use these devices with skincare products?
Many devices are designed to work with serums or gels to improve absorption, but follow each product’s compatibility guidance.
